How they compare

Cameroon currently reports 0.027 units per square kilometre against 0.0267 units per square kilometre in Central African Republic, a difference of 0.0003 units per square kilometre.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 59 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Cameroon ahead.

Cameroon ranks 142nd and Central African Republic ranks 144th of 206 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Cameroon averaged higher in 3 and Central African Republic in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cameroon Central African Republic Difference Ahead
1960s 0.0072 units per square kilometre 0.0013 units per square kilometre 0.0058 units per square kilometre Cameroon
1970s 0.0102 units per square kilometre 0.0024 units per square kilometre 0.0078 units per square kilometre Cameroon
1980s 0.0147 units per square kilometre 0.0051 units per square kilometre 0.0096 units per square kilometre Cameroon
1990s 0.0241 units per square kilometre 0.0288 units per square kilometre 0.0047 units per square kilometre Central African Republic
2000s 0.0286 units per square kilometre 0.0306 units per square kilometre 0.002 units per square kilometre Central African Republic
2010s 0.0271 units per square kilometre 0.0294 units per square kilometre 0.0023 units per square kilometre Central African Republic

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
